Damage Localization Based on metal-core piezoelectric ceramic fiber and Lamb wave |

Abstract Abstract:MPF (Metal-core Piezoelectric Ceramic Fiber) is a new type piezoelectric ceramic device. The configuration and its response to Lamb-wave fields excited by circular crested actuator are presented in this paper. According to calculating time delays of damage signals with Gabor wavelet transform, MPF sensing single-mode Lamb waves in one-dimensional structural damage localization is investigated. Results show that MPF can be used as the sensor for single mode Lamb wave. The performance of calculating of time delays of damage signals using Gabor wavelet transform is good; the damage localization accuracy is also high.
